If you are interested in trading with CMC Markets, before exposing yourself to the risks of live trading, you had better open a risk-free demo account to test the waters.
The good news is that CMC Markets supports demo trading, which provides a risk-free environment to practice trading strategies, familiarize yourself with the platform, and gain confidence before committing to real funds.
You can open demo accounts on MT4, MT5, or CMC NextGen platforms.
The MT4 and MT5 demo accounts are available for an initial period of 30 days and will expire after 30 days of inactivity, while the Next Generation demo account has no expiry date.
The default demo balance is $10,000.

CMC Markets also offers two types of live accounts, Standard and FX Active. So, it's not difficult to choose.
Generally, the Standard account is suitable for all traders, whether you are a beginner or a professional trader, while the FX Active account is more suitable for active FX traders.
Both account types have no minimum deposit requirement and a maximum retail leverage of 1:200, which is very friendly for beginners.
However, in terms of spreads and commissions, the two accounts are different. For the Standard account, there is no commission but the spread starts from 0.6 pips. By contrast, the FX Active account holders can enjoy raw spreads from 0.0 pips but have to pay 0.0025% commission.

Opening a CMC Markets account is very simple and easy, and usually takes 1-3 days.
Before we start, let's check if CMC Markets is available in your country.
From the stealthy text at the bottom of the homepage, we see that CMC Markets does not offer services to traders from the United States, or Belgium, and is not intended for distribution to any person in any country or jurisdiction where such distribution or use would be contrary to local law or regulation.

Once you have signed up for a CMC Markets trading account, you can fund your account with any amount you want because there is no minimum deposit requirement.
Like most brokers, CMC Markets accepts payments via credit cards and online banking.
It also offers fast withdrawals. In most cases, you can get your money back within 1 day.
Basic deposits and withdrawals are free of charge, but there may be exceptions.

Besides, as a CMC Markets‘ client, your money is held separately from CMC Markets’ funds. It is held in segregated client bank accounts distributed across a range of major banks, which are regularly assessed against our risk criteria. Under the BMA rules, retail clients must be provided with negative balance protection. This means the maximum amount you can lose is what you initially deposit with CMC Markets.
